Flooring

Granite flooring is the perfect choice for businesses looking to create a luxurious and timeless atmosphere in their commercial space. Its natural beauty, strength, and durability ensure it will remain aesthetically pleasing and functional for many years. Granite is a versatile material, suitable for entryways, offices, lobbies, and hallways.

Reception Top

Due to its beauty and natural qualities, granite is a popular construction material, often used for reception tops and kitchen countertops.. Granite reception tops are incredibly versatile, making them an ideal choice for any modern business or office building.

Granite is popular for reception desktops due to its durability. it stands up to even the heaviest traffic and everyday wear and tear with ease. Granite’s range of colors and patterns enables custom design for each space. Granite needs little upkeep; just a periodic clean with mild soap keeps it looking new for years.

Walls

Granite wall cladding is quickly becoming a popular choice in commercial buildings. This luxurious and durable stone can give any space an elegant and timeless look while providing superior protection against the elements. Its performance and beauty make it a great option for many types of projects, including office buildings, retail stores, restaurants, hotels, hospitals, parks and other public spaces.

Patios

Granite patios have become increasingly popular for commercial use due to their striking aesthetic, durability, and general ease of maintenance. Granite is one of the hardest materials available for construction, providing long-term strength and stability that allows it to withstand heavy foot traffic and regular wear and tear. With proper installation and sealing, granite can last a lifetime in any commercial setting.
